The so-called Sibylline oracles are couched in classical hexameter verses. The contents are of the most varied character and for the most part contain references to peoples, kingdoms, cities, rulers, temples, etc. It is futile to attempt to read any order into their plan or any connected theme. Patrick Healy Catholic Encyclopedia (1912) suggests that their present arrangement represents the caprice of different owners or collectors who brought them together from various sources... …

The prophesies were vague in that the same verses might be used for different situations at different time for advice. WebThe Sibylline Books were a collection of ancient Roman prophecies that were consulted in times of crisis. WebTHE Sibyls occupy a conspicuous place in the traditions and history of ancient Greece and Rome. Their fame was spread abroad long before the beginning of the Christian era. Heraclitus of Ephesus, five centuries before Christ, compared himself to the Sibyl "who, speaking with inspired mouth, without a smile, without ornament, and without perfume, …

Central to the Roman Identity Fifteen high ranking people … bud light 18 pack upcWebsibylline books were housed in the temple of Jupiter Capitolinus until they were de-stroyed by a fire in 83 BCE. According to Dionysius, the sibylline books were then re-placed with prophecies from other cities (Antiquitates Romanae 4.62.5–6).
